Always wear Personal Protective Equipment (PPE), including eye protection, chemical
resistant suit, safety rubber boots and gloves, and ear defenders.
Wear a full facemask or breathing apparatus when using aggressive chemicals, referring to
chemical Safety Data Sheet (SDS).
Be aware that this tool is not electrically insulated. Do not aim the water jet at any electrical
plugs or sockets.
Read the chemical SDS and the full user manual before operation. Be aware that this tool
can create a mist and flying debris.
Always flush the equipment with fresh water after use and before storage.
Aggressive chemicals will harm the equipment if it is not flushed with fresh water between
cleaning of each hold, after cleaning and before storage.
3
• Do not use air pressure above maximum working pressure of 8 bar (116 psi).
• Do not modify this tool in any way as this will invalidate the warranty and could also
lead to serious injury or death.
• Do not use the tool if you become tired, this can lead to physical strain or injuries.
Never use more than three centre sections on the lance without the guide wire kit being
used.
Danger: Unrestrained pressurised hoses can whip dangerously if they become detached.
Note: Care must be taken to avoid damaging or tripping over the trailing water or air hoses.

Nozzle selection
Foam nozzle: For cleaning chemicals with foaming properties – generates thick
foam.
Standard nozzle: For all other cleaning chemicals – extends the reach of the spray
without foaming. The Standard nozzle can also be used for washing
down if needed. The standard nozzle should also be used to apply
Slip Coat at elevated areas. Ensure to move steady sideways to
avoid too thick layers and to avoid over consumption.
Slip-Coat nozzle: For temporary hold coatings – thin and even spray but a very short
range. The Standard nozzle can be used for longer reach.

Assembly and set-up instructions
NOTE: the liquid container shown below is not supplied in the kit. Any empty drum
can be used for mixing the chemical solution. Please make sure it has been cleaned in
advance!
• Connect the 5m air supply hose (4) to the 1050 Poly Pump (1) and to the air distributor (2).
• Assemble the three sections of the lance.
• Connect the suction hose (5) to the inlet of the pump(1) and place the other end in a
suitable container or a drum.
• Connect the yellow liquid hose (6) to the Inlet of the lance (7) and to outlet of the chemical
pump (1).
• Connect the air hose (3) to the lance inlet section (7) and the other end to the air
distributor (2).
• Fit either the Foam, Standard or Slip Coat nozzle (8) to the Lance (7) front nozzle section
and lock with the supplied locknut.
• Connect the ships air supply (1/2’’ hose - not supplied) to the inlet of the air
distributor (2) using the 1/2’’ quick connector (9).
• Close the inlet valves on the lance (7).
• Insert the liquid suction hose (5) into the 200L drum (the drum is not included in the
kit.
10
The drawing illustrates all equipment connected and in use. It is recommended to place
the pump and drum on deck and lower the hoses down to the tank top.

Cleaning operation
Step 1 – Dry cleaning
• Sweep and muck out as much residue as possible before any liquid is used for
cleaning.
NOTE: Always wear personal protection equipment (PPE) when working with chemicals. Refer
to the Safety Data Sheet (SDS) for full information. Always fill water in the container before
poring chemical into the tank.
• Follow all instructions on the chemical product data sheet (PDS) and the Safety Data
Sheet (SDS). Premix the chemical solution in an empty clean container. Wear personal
protection equipment according to SDS and ensure proper ventilation.
• Use a 200L drum or a similar container (not included in the kit).
• Submerge the suction hose (5) into the drum.
• Start the pumps by opening ships air supply.
• Gradually open the air and chemical ball valves on the lance, adjust both to achieve
optimal range and foaming.
NOTE: Do not let the chemical dry out on the surface. If chemicals dry out, apply more of
the same chemical that dried out to dissolve it.
• We recommend the use of High Pressure cleaner or a Tornado 3 (not supplied in the
Compact Kit) for cleaning of the hold, however if this is not available you can use the
cargo hold cleaning kit for this purpose as follows:
• Refill the 200 ltr drum with FRESH water.
• Replace the Foam nozzle with the Standard nozzle.
• Flush the surface until no foaming occurs when water hits the surface.

Slip-Coat – temporary cargo barrier
Slip-Coat is a water based liquid product specially formulated to leave a thin, temporary film
on cargo hold surfaces. The film provides a barrier between the cargo and the cargo hold
surfaces making the cleaning operation after unloading quicker and easier, and optimal
cleaning result is achieved. Slip-Coat is safe to the environment and to the personnel handling
it, and will not contaminant the cargo. It is non-corrosive and safe on all coatings.
How it works
After drying, Slip-Coat creates a thin, non-sticky film on the cargo hold surfaces. The film
substantially facilitate the cleaning before next cargo in two ways: 1. The film fills the minute
pores in the surface, and prevents that small particles are trapped in the pores. 2. Small,
solid particles can be very difficult to remove especially from organic coatings, even with the
use of effective cleaning agents and high pressure water jets. The reason is the build-up of
electromagnetic forces, and sometimes the only way to remove the particles is by
scrubbing. Slip-Coat provides a barrier between the particles and the surface that minimize
this problem, and the particles may now be removed with high pressure water only. The film
is completely water soluble and is easy to remove even with cold sea water. To avoid re-
deposition of contaminants a cleaning agent should be used, but at lower dosage rates than
what normally is required. Slip-Coat may also be sprayed on deck, superstructure and other
areas exposed to dust during loading and unloading operations.

Slip-Coat Plus– water proof temporary cargo barrier
Slip Coat Plus is a liquid, waterborne protective barrier designed to perform maximum
protection and efficiency during transport and unloading operations. This product is specially
formulated to fill the minute pores in paintwork and leave a dense temporary water resistant
film on cargo hold surfaces. When cured the protective film will act as a barrier between the
cargo and cargo hold surfaces thus preventing cargo deposits from stubbornly adhering to
the surfaces. The nature of the film makes it ideal for cargoes loaded in damp or wet conditions
as well as preventing cargo from sticking to the surface caused by moisture build- up during
the voyage. Slip Coat Plus can be used in cargo holds carrying foodstuff and is safe to the
environment and to the personnel handling it. It is non-corrosive and safe on all coatings.
How it works
After drying, Slip-Coat Plus creates a thin, non-sticky water proof film on the cargo hold
surfaces. The film substantially facilitate the cleaning before next cargo in two ways: 1. The
film fills the minute pores in the surface, and prevents that small particles are trapped in the
pores. 2. Small, solid particles can be very difficult to remove especially from organic coatings,
even with the use of effective cleaning agents and high pressure water jets. The reason is the
build-up of electromagnetic forces, and sometimes the only way to remove the particles is by
scrubbing. Slip-Coat Plus provides a barrier between the particles and the surface that
minimize this problem, and the particles may now be removed with high pressure water
only. The film is completely water soluble and is easy to remove even with cold sea water.
To avoid re- deposition of contaminants a cleaning agent should be used, but at lower
dosage rates than what normally is required.
To achieve optimal protection the cargo hold surfaces should be as clean and dry as
possible before treatment with Slip Coat Plus. The ready-to use concentration makes it
ideal for application directly from the drum by use of suitable low-pressure spraying
equipment.
Do not apply more than necessary, one single application is sufficient and will cover 10–20
m2/ltr depending on the condition of the cargo holds. Allow the film to dry completely before
loading the cargo a process which takes 1-2 hours depending on air temperature and
humidity.
After drying, Slip Coat Plus creates a dense, non-sticky film on the cargo hold surfaces.
After cargo discharge, both the film and cargo residues are easily removed by the use of
an alkaline cleaner like Aquatuff or Aquatuff High Foam. A 10% solution in fresh water is
recommended, leave for 15-30 minutes and finally flush with clean high pressure water.
After flushing with water, let the surfaces dry and then repeat the treatment with applying
Slip Coat Plus before the next cargo.
NOTE! The lowest application temperature for Slip Coat Plus is +5oC.
